Cattle depend on microorganisms in their digestive tract to digest the cellulose in their diets. The cattle and the microorganis
GaryK [48]
<h2>The correct answer is: Mutualism.</h2>

Explanation:

  • Mutualism can be defined as a type of symbiotic relationship.
  • Symbiosis can be defined as the type of ecological interplay in between two species localized in the same habitat in which at least one of the species gets benefited in the form of food, shelter or protection due to the interaction.
  • Mutualism is a type of positive symbiosis in which both the species involved in the ecological interplay benefits due to the interaction in between them.
  • In the given question, some micro-organisms survive in the digestive tract of the cattle.
  • These micro-organisms produce the enzyme, cellulase, which helps in digesting cellulose present in the food consumed by the cattle.
  • The cattle is incapable of producing this cellulase enzyme by itself and is dependent on the micro-organisms for its synthesis.
  • Hence, the the micro-organisms help the cattle in obtaining nutrition and energy by the digestion of cellulose.
  • On the other hand, the micro-organisms get shelter, nutrition and protection in the gut of the cattle.
